The Veteran's service-connected disabilities render him unable to secure or follow substantial gainful employment consistent with his field of expertise.
The deciding factor: The combined effects of the Veteran's service-connected disabilities, including a severe depressive disorder and musculoskeletal conditions, make it impossible for him to perform the physical and mental acts required by an over-the-road truck driver job.
